Astralis leaves Six Invitational 2023 after losing to G2 Esports

The Astralis team lost to G2 Esports with a score of 0:2 and left the Six Invitational 2023. The North American team lost in the lower bracket final, thus taking fourth place in the championship and earning a prize of $170,000. In turn, G2 Esports went further up the bracket and will now play with Oxygen Esports.

The principled meeting started on the Chalet map, which became the choice of the European team. At the same time, the teams demonstrated two equal halves to reach overtime. However, here G2 Esports managed to take the lead and took the lead in the series — 8:7.

The teams then moved to Theme Park, which turned out to be the choice of Astralis. Here, the intrigue existed only at the start, while after the change of sides, the G2 Esports players took control of the situation and brought the matter to victory — 7:5.

Now the European team G2 Esports will play with Oxygen Esports to compete for a place in the grand final of the tournament and a chance to face w7m esports tomorrow, February 19th.

The Six Invitational 2023 takes place from February 7 to 19 in Montreal at Place Bell. As part of the championship, twenty teams from Europe, Asia, North and South America are fighting for a total prize pool of $3,000,000.

Interim results of the Six Invitational 2023

  • 1st place: $1,000,000
  • 2nd place: $450,000
  • 3rd place: $240,000
  • 4th place: Astralis — $170,000
  • 5th-6th place: Wolves Esports and KOI — $135,000
  • 7th-8th place: M80 Esports and Team BDS — $105,000
  • 9th-12th place: Spacestation Gaming, DarkZero Esports, LOS + oNe and MNM Gaming — $75,000
  • 13th-16th place: Heroic, FaZe Clan, Soniqs and Team Liquid — $55,000
  • 17th-20th place: Elevate, Dire Wolves, CYCLOPS athlete gaming and Team Secret - $35,000
